Output 6643746db17c8ee20af11c5af276b4144b49db31609fee95241093044beb6113:20

value
25565527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af8613233a92ffcfabe91be8e10410acfca048d OP_EQUAL
address
3BSd6bkWDWQQwHwd8enaxGNabCT4Fo7qrc
transaction
6643746db17c8ee20af11c5af276b4144b49db31609fee95241093044beb6113
spent
true